CAI flowrates

The flow rates are as follows: (as posted in a previous post)
Stock - 277cfm
Tymar - 425cmf
AFE stage 2 - 582cfm

Where does the Ford AIS fit in??

I went from the tymar to AIS setup. THe AIS flows rather well, EXCEPT for the fact, after 1 week, the filter minder shows to be over half way to the change setting. I haven't noticed higher EGT's and the truck seems to run just as well with the AIS or tymar style (stock sucked balls). The AIS replaces your stock box with another style box that is similar in size and shape. It also replaced the battery tray. I'll take pics tomorrow.

Also, the AIS is much quieter than tymar... which I LOVE!
